City Gate Towers
Office buildings in Bucharest, Romania
44°28′40″N 26°04′16″E / 44.47778°N 26.07117°E / 44.47778; 26.07117City Gate Towers (Romanian: Turnurile "Porțile Orașului") are two class A office buildings located in Bucharest, Romania. The two 18-story buildings stand at a height of 72 meters, and have a total surface of 47,700 m2 (22,350 m2 each). The buildings are also equipped with 1,000 parking spaces.[1]
